In the full ferment of the twelfth century, the Kingdom of Jerusalem found in Baldwin IV a singular ruler: a king marked by leprosy who turned pain into discipline, fragility into method, and faith into state policy. This book traces his childhood and education, his ascension amidst intrigue, his campaigns against Saladin, the construction of a sober administrative machinery, the complex diplomacy with military orders and neighboring powers, and the twilight of power amid regencies and succession disputes. With informative and humanized prose, the work illuminates how a monarch could sustain a small kingdom in the face of a greater storm, and how his legacy—made of prudence, justice, and logistics—continued to resonate until the Horns of Hattin and beyond. Myth, chronicle, and fiction dialogue to offer a complete portrait of a king who taught how to govern from the limit.
